My setup:
Laptop Dell Inspiron 5000e UXGA 1600x1200, ATI Rage Mobility 128 M3,
Mandrake 9.2.1, XFree86 4.3.0, Synaptics Touchpad enabled + USB Logitech mouse.

Problems:
1) After a default install, X do not start, see log file, until the config file is modified as follow:
VertRefresh 60 ==> 59-75


2) If any move is done on the touchpad the keyboard do not respond anymore,
and the only way I found to get it back is to start harddrake2 through the network !
To solve this: add an 2nd mouse on /dev/psaux assuming the one already used by the system is USB:


Section "InputDevice"                   #GvR
    Identifier "Mouse2"                 #GvR
    Driver "mouse"                      #GvR
    Option "Protocol" "auto"            #GvR
    Option "Device" "/dev/psaux"                #GvR
EndSection                              #GvR

Section "ServerLayout"
    InputDevice "Mouse2" "SendCoreEvents"       #GvR
EndSection

3) If any vga mode is used during linux startup, as vga=794 in the lilo.conf,
Videos don't play properly when using totem, xine or mplayer:
The half left of the movie is shown horizontally stretched to fill the full window size.
If no vga mode is defined, (see commented line #GvR in my lilo.conf) X works fine.
